AnB Afro Dish is a restaurant located in College Station, TX. It is one of 365 restaurants listed in College Station. Its 4.5-star rating is above the College Station city average of 4.2 stars. There are 3 photos associated with this location.
About AnB Afro Dish
Welcome to AnB Afro Dish, the hub of West African delicacies in the heart of Aggieland! Whether you're craving the rich flavors of jollof rice, the comforting taste of egusi, or the delightful texture of moi moi, we've got you covered. Our expertly... More
